Aluminum from foundries supplies phenomenal deterioration resistance, mostly as a result of its natural oxide layer. This safety finish kinds when aluminum is subjected to air, avoiding additional oxidation and damage. Therefore, items made from aluminum can show resilient durability, making them perfect for different applications in difficult atmospheres.Natural Oxide Layer
The all-natural oxide layer that bases on aluminum surfaces acts as a crucial protection versus rust. This slim, clear barrier establishes when aluminum is revealed to oxygen, efficiently securing the underlying metal from various environmental aspects. The oxide layer is both durable and stable, guaranteeing that aluminum retains its integrity gradually. Unlike various other metals that may rust much more swiftly, aluminum's oxide layer stops the formation of rust and other damaging substances. This particular is particularly helpful in markets where materials are subjected to wetness or severe chemicals. The presence of the all-natural oxide layer adds considerably to the durability and reliability of aluminum products, making it a favored option in numerous applications.Resilient Toughness

Offered its substantial use across different sectors, the recyclability of aluminum offers a significant ecological benefit. Aluminum can be reused get more info indefinitely without shedding its properties, making it a prime prospect for lasting practices. The recycling process needs just a portion of the power required to produce new aluminum from basic materials, minimizing greenhouse gas emissions and preserving all-natural resources. Additionally, the recycling of aluminum diverts waste from garbage dumps, adding to a lot more reliable waste management systems.

Sustainability and Ecological Effect
Aluminum's cost-effectiveness is enhanced by its sustainability and positive ecological effect. The steel is highly recyclable, with about 75% of all aluminum generated still being used today. This recyclability substantially decreases the need for resources extraction, lessening energy usage and linked greenhouse gas exhausts. Shops play an important function in the recycling process, using sophisticated innovations to repurpose scrap aluminum successfully.Aluminum manufacturing from recycled product consumes only around 5% of the energy needed for primary aluminum production. This substantial power cost savings converts to lower carbon footprints, straightening with worldwide sustainability objectives. Additionally, aluminum's lightweight nature enhances fuel effectiveness in transportation applications, additionally adding to reduced exhausts throughout its lifecycle.
